BIOGRAPHY

Partner
During his past legal career, Simon Lemay held several positions which prepared him effectively for the position he now holds as coordinator of the intellectual property department. Through the education and training Mr. Lemay acquired in completing two bachelor’s degrees, he was equally suited to the employment he previously held with a firm in the food industry, and now, as legal counsel to companies in the same industry.

 

In 1995, Mr. Lemay became division head for brand integrity at Culinar Inc. He made his mark by setting up an in-house trademark department and, in 1997, was promoted to director of legal services. As such, he was given the responsibility for managing and protecting the company’s intellectual property. In 1998, he joined a law firm as a lawyer and trademark agent. After joining Lavery in 1999, he continued with a similar practice and functions.

 

Mr. Lemay is regularly asked to give presentations and seminars on intellectual property law. In addition, based on his experience and training in the agri-food industry, he also advises companies in this field on food quality management and food security and safety issues.
